相机启动时激活了离子科尔多瓦backgroundMode

时间:2019-04-11 09:03:27

标签: ionic-framework ionic3 cordova-plugins background-mode cordova-plugin-camera

我正在使用离子应用程序使用cordova背景模式。

工作正常,但是每次我在应用中打开相机时,都会激活后台模式。

示例: 在app.component.ts内部,我有platform.ready().then(() => { this.backgroundMode.enable(); }),然后有一个函数add_image(){ this.camera.getPicture().then((ImageData) => {} },当相机打开时,应用程序进入后台模式。

有什么办法可以防止它?

1 个答案:

答案 0 :(得分:0)

作为网络应用程序的

ionic,主要层使用浏览器。当您打开相机时,图层将提交给设备的相机。由于已移除离子视图,因此激活了背景模式。

理想的选择,可以防止这种情况在您使用相机的页面上关闭后台模式。